#0b95bc h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0b95bc is composed of 4.3% red, 58.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.1% cyan, 20.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 193.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 39%. #0b95bc color hex could be obtained by blending #16ffff with #002b79.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

● #0b95bc color description : Strong cyan.
The hexadecimal color #0b95bc has RGB values of R:11, G:149,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 759228.
